Transaction 126bb76edaed75c22183f67ba5a3bdc62ac0e33addde1df0a4d4f1d973fa2358
2 Input
2 Outputs
- 126bb76edaed75c22183f67ba5a3bdc62ac0e33addde1df0a4d4f1d973fa2358:0
- 126bb76edaed75c22183f67ba5a3bdc62ac0e33addde1df0a4d4f1d973fa2358:1
value 15558
address 12tzbBVySbhQWuCSbnEVUvAExNwhzwher4
value 1052494
address 1HutAgjZPZ5KjyKQn73U6d6ivMMAKYfMLn